Transaction 585d9bbc3719929711c34a8edf06db91790b6783c22dd7736a579e24c16e2051
1 Input
1 Output
-
585d9bbc3719929711c34a8edf06db91790b6783c22dd7736a579e24c16e2051:0
- value
- 25906140
- script pubkey
- OP_0 OP_PUSHBYTES_20 b610b092bc882f80f291e1fcf15cd09e108537ad
- address
- bc1qkcgtpy4u3qhcpu53u870zhxsncgg2dadnpu8hx